Commando makes KE kits that are very inexpensive, some include remote start. The one I installed is also an alarm, no remote start, and with all the doodads and two remotes it was less than $50. I've installed these in two cars and they work flawlessly. No key integration. Extras you'll need are Bosch relays for the vacuum system trigger, and probably extra wiring. Installation of any aftermarket systems is VERY time-consuming.
